Nicolas Jackson will not want to watch back the highlights of Chelsea’s disappointing 1-0 defeat to Nottingham Forest as he should’ve easily scored a late leveller

 

 

Chelsea summer signing Nicolas Jackson has been tipped for the miss of the season award already after spurning a glorious chance to earn a point against Nottingham Forest.

Jackson, 22, could’ve and should’ve levelled for the Blues late on in their dismal 1-0 Premier League defeat at Stamford Bridge on Saturday (September 2) afternoon.

Team-mate Raheem Sterling cut the ball back to him inside the six-yard box, but he somehow failed to get his effort on target, poking the ball over from close range.

 

He immediately knew what he’d done, placing his hands on his head as he laid down on the ground. Chelsea fans were fuming with their £32million summer arrival on social media.

Anthony Elanga’s strike less than three minutes into the second half proved to be enough for Forest to take all three points back to Nottingham with them.

Chelsea had an xG of roughly two but only tested Matt Turner with two shots on target despite their dominance of the ball. The results means Mauricio Pochettino has just four points from his first four league games with the Blues heading into the international break.
